Small businesses can still seek relief from COVID-19 impacts with County Micro Business Loan Program
Mayor Michael Victorino is reminding small business operators that they can still apply for the Micro Business Loan Program. Last month, an additional $750,000 was added to the program, pushing total program funding to $1.75 million. Maui Friends of the Library is Open Again
Maui Friends of the Library (MFOL) has re-opened all three of their used bookstores, the proceeds of which are used to support all the public libraries of Maui County. Maui Food Hub Launches to Connect People and Farms
Farmers have been acutely affected during the pandemic, and are exploring unique solutions to help distribute produce. The Maui Food Hub is one such project and launched last week Friday under the direction of the Hawaiʻi Farmers Union United and in collaboration with farmers and nonprofits across Maui.
